Pretty Girls Make Graves have made this announcement today on their official site: We are sorry to announce that our upcoming tour in May will be our last. Nick [Dewitt, drummer] quit the band and the rest of us feel like it wouldn't be right to continue on without him. … Read more

Champion's forthcoming DVD release documenting their final show will see a release on April 24th via Bridge Nine Records. The DVD, titled Different Directions: The Last Show, will not only contain footage of the band's final show, but also feature interviews with band members, past members, and show attendees, as … Read more

Hydra Head Records has announced the lineup for their showcase at the 2007 South by Southwest Festival. The event takes place March 15th at Emos in Austin, TX. Performing on the bill are Pelican, Jesu, Big Business, Daughters, Oxbow, and Stephen Brodsky's Octave Museum. Read more
